Output ebb5edd526d6529cd360fbd66e0f3e0c62ec9c61113481bb7636335ddbd6561f:38

value
12232228
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8f0c9c217e2512b4e50147b342cfe1d9f93646dc OP_EQUAL
address
MLwXy1fEP8WKYGPKEoWz6h7vSAEuXGeS9W
transaction
ebb5edd526d6529cd360fbd66e0f3e0c62ec9c61113481bb7636335ddbd6561f
spent
true